Question 2: Let ABC be a right-angled isosceles triangle with hypotenuse BC. Let BQC be a semi-circle, away from A, with a diameter of BC. Let BPC be an arc of a circle centred at A and lying between BC and BQC. If AB has a length of 6 cm then the area, in sq cm, of the region enclosed by BPC and BQC is [CAT 2017]
9π- 18
18
9
9π
Geometry test for CAT: Triangle Questions for CAT with Solutions are given below:
Solution: (B)
We need to find the area of the shaded region.
Area of shaded region = Area of Semicircle BCQC - Area of segment BPCP
Also BC = 6√2 (using Pythagoras)
Area of Semicircle BCQC = [π (3√2)2]/2 = 9π
Area of segment BPCP = Area of quadrant ACPBA - Area of triangle ABC = 6π2/4 - 6 x 6/2 = 9π- 18
Area of shaded region = 9π - (9π- 18) = 18
CAT Exam Important Topic: Strategy to Prepare Triangles (Geometry CAT Questions) and triangles questions
Learn Important Properties of Triangle
Sum of the length of any two sides > third side.
Difference between the lengths of any two sides of a triangle < third side.
Side opposite to the greatest angle will be the largest and the side opposite to the least angle is the smallest.
The sine rule: a/sin A = b/sin B = c/sin C = 2R (Where, R = circumradius.)
The cosine rule: a2 = b2 + c2 – 2bc cos A
This is true for all sides and respective angles.
The exterior angle is equal to the sum of two opposite interior angles.
Centroid divides medians in the ratio of 2:1.
A median divides a triangle into two parts of equal area.
Learn Properties related to area of triangle
Area = 1/2 base × height
Area = ss-as-bs-c, where S = (a+b+c)/2
Area = rs (where r is in radius)
Area = 1/2 × product of two sides × sine of the included angle
Area = abc/4R, where R = circum radius
Practice on Congruence and Similarity of triangles.
Learn Pythagoras Triplets (helps in saving time)
Eg: [3, 4, 5], [ 24, 10, 26], [7, 24, 25] etc
Divide the Triangle into different Sections based on the concepts used and practice accordingly.

Questions 1: Five students Amit, Bhanu, Chetna, Devendra and Elena were the only ones who participated in a debate competition. They were ranked based on their scores in the contest. Devendra got a higher rank as compared to Elena, while Bhanu got a higher rank as compared to Chetna. Chetna’s rank was lower than the median. Who among the five got the highest rank?
I. Amit was the last rank holder.
II. Bhanu was not among the top two rank holders. [Based on CAT 2007]
Solution: [D]
CAT Tip 1: Collect the information from the problem paragraph
D> E
B> C
Rank of C is either 4 or 5 (Chetna’s rank was lower than the median)
CAT Tip 2: Is Statement I alone sufficient?
Amit is last.
Either D or B can be on top.
Two possible answers are there. So, the statement I alone is not sufficient.
CAT Tip 3: Is Statement II alone sufficient?
Bhanu is not among the top 2.
Bhanu is either 3 or 4.
Either A or D can be on top.
Two possible answers are there. So, statement II alone is not sufficient.
CAT Tip 4: Are Statement I and Statement II together sufficient?
Amit is last; Either D or B can be on top.
Bhanu is not among the top 2; Bhanu is either 3 or 4.
Either A or D can be on top.
From these two, we can say D is at the top.
Therefore, we can find answers using both statements together.

Tips and Tricks to Solve CAT Questions on Synonyms:
Break down the typical word into two. This will lead to the relevant option.
Familiarize yourself with tricky words.
Distinguish a word in positive, negative, or neutral connotation. This will lead to making the right choice.
Associate a word with a previously known similar type of word. This will also give an idea of its connotation.
Sometimes similar type of words is given. Make the right choice according to the context in which it is used.
It is essential to observe which word is contextually right and why. This will help in the elimination of the wrong options.

A NEET 2025 score of 333 marks, an All India Rank (AIR) near 3,56,000, and belonging to the SC category from Andhra Pradesh suggest a fair possibility of obtaining an MBBS seat within the state quota, especially in private medical colleges under Category A (government quota seats in private institutions).
In Andhra Pradesh, SC category cut-offs for Category A seats in private institutions generally vary from 320 to 370, influenced by the college and the counselling round. Government medical colleges tend to be more competitive, with the SC cut-off for MBBS frequently rising, often exceeding 400 marks.
Although obtaining a government MBBS seat is improbable, you stand a feasible opportunity in private medical colleges within A category (which offer lower tuition than B and C categories). In Round 2 or the Mop-Up round, you can anticipate improved opportunities, since cut-offs generally decrease when other students move to superior colleges or vacate seats.
Colleges such as NRI Medical College (Guntur), Katuri Medical College (Guntur), Great Eastern Medical School (Srikakulam), Alluri Sitarama Raju Academy of Medical Sciences (Eluru), and Fathima Institute of Medical Sciences (Kadapa) are among those where seats could become available for SC students in subsequent rounds under Category A.
